I was glad to give it a go, but rolled back within a couple hours.

Couple thoughts/comments:


  • Resolution has a bug- Setting a background would scale the image about 80% or so it seemed. It never quiet fit correctly. If you tiled the picture (like in 8.1) each individual tile would include the picture.
  • Microsoft Band wouldn't sync. This is what ultimately caused me to rollback.
  • Loved the new Music app
  • The new outlook app was interesting. I liked the functionality but was left stumped on how to create a live tile for each account. For example, if I saw a (1) which was indicating a new message on the live tile, I would click it and it would take me to the "top" account. I would have to click each and every account to find the "new" message. I'm sure this functionality will be coming down the pipe soon.

After alot of effort, I have the new version of 10 running on my verizon m8 and it seems very stable. What i have done is install 10, download apps, eventually an app would be non functional such as the phone dialer. When this happened I would back up the phone, factory reset it, and restore the backup. I did this a couple of times and now it seems very stable, everything I have come across seems to work well now. The only exception is the navigation buttons, as I mention in a earlier post it is static(the little arrow to minimize the buttons isn't there. If anyone has a solution for this I would love to hear it.
 
that is actully a really simple fix, all you have to do is swipe from the navigation keys down and they will hide. It has been like this on the M8 since the first windows 10 build. Being on windows 10 since the first build, I am already used to doing this.
